Zemi Beach House Resort & Spa

Review: Zemi Beach House Hotel & Spa in Anguilla - The New Best Place on Earth?

What & Where is Anguilla? We can't  talk about Zemi Beach…

Review: Sony A7 - The Best Travel Camera Ever?

Back in December, we decided to take the plunge.. No, no - not…

Review: Royalton Resort & Spa in St Lucia - The Best All Inclusive Escape

We booked this trip to St Lucia 3 months prior to its opening…